Airmatic Problems

I hate to say it but so far I am quite disappointed in the reliability of my GL Premier Edition. It has already been in the shop once (airmatic compressor went out at 1800 miles) and today the visit workshop light came on once again (3200 miles). Has anyone else had similar problems?

Not only do all GL's have Airmatic, but there is a known issue with the pump involved; MB can't help if there was a glitch in the supplier's delivered product. Aside from the hassle of a wait, they are replacing them ASAP; everyone ought to cool down and accept this issue as just that, ONE issue.

I don't think it's an official recall,

but I have read in a couple places, and had my service manager admit, that the pumps supplying the AL built-vehicles with Airmatic were a bad batch. I think they can tell by your VIN whether you are affected.

My Airmatic problem is the other way around. Instead of loosing air or not pumping air, it pumps way too much air resulting in a ride comparable to a cement truck. It seems pump doesn't know when to stop pumping air. It doesn't happen all the time. I took it to the dealer but they said airmatic voltage readings are within range. I still dont get it how the air pumps are to be diagnosed by its voltage readings. Dealer still insists theres no problem despite the fact the they admitted my headliner is collapsing, which was, I explained to them, was due to constant pounding from the suspension.
